Falcon 9 Block 5 | Starlink Group 12-4

Liftoff Time
January 13, 2025 – 16:47 UTC
January 13, 2025 – 11:47 EST
Mission Name
Starlink Group 12-4
Launch Provider
(What rocket company is launching it?)
SpaceX
Customer
(Who’s paying for this?)
SpaceX
Rocket
Falcon 9 B1080-15; 21.47-day turnaround
Launch Location
Space Launch Complex 40 (SLC-40), Cape Canaveral Space Force Station, Florida
Payload mass
16,000 kg (35,200 lb)
Where are the satellites going?
Low-Earth Orbit
Where will the first stage land?
B1080 will be recovered on A Shortfall of Gravitas (ASoG)

Tug: Signet Warhorse I; Support: Bob
Will they be attempting to recover the fairings?
The fairing halves will be recovered from the water by Bob
This will be the
– 423rd Falcon 9 launch
– 6th Falcon 9 launch in 2025
– 350th Falcon 9 launch with a flight-proven stage
– 228th SpaceX launch from SLC-40
– 440th SpaceX mission
– 445th SpaceX launch
– 6th SpaceX launch of 2025
– 316th Falcon booster landing success on a drone ship
– 408th landing attempt of a Falcon booster
– 396th landing success of a Falcon booster
